Dogs are known for their loyalty, companionship, and intelligence. However, there are some breeds that are just a little bit... extra. These dogs can be clumsy, goofy, and downright silly. But that's what makes them so lovable!
If you're looking for a dog that will make you laugh every day, then you should consider one of these derpy breeds.
1. Newfoundland
Newfoundlands are gentle giants that are known for their sweet nature and love of water. However, they can also be quite clumsy. Newfoundlands are known to drool, shed, and knock things over. But they're always happy to give you a big, wet kiss.
2. Bulldog
Bulldogs are another breed that is known for its goofy personality. Bulldogs are friendly, loyal, and playful. However, they can also be quite stubborn and lazy. Bulldogs are also known to snore, fart, and drool. But they're always up for a good cuddle.
3. Basset Hound
Basset Hounds are known for their long, droopy ears and their love of food. They are also quite clumsy and lazy. Basset Hounds are known to trip over their own feet, bump into furniture, and fall asleep in the middle of a walk. But they're always happy to see you and give you a big, wet kiss.
4. Beagle
Beagles are known for their friendly nature and their love of chasing rabbits. However, they can also be quite derpy. Beagles are known to bark at nothing, get lost easily, and eat everything in sight. But they're always up for a good adventure.
5. Pug
Pugs are known for their wrinkly faces and their love of cuddles. However, they can also be quite derpy. Pugs are known to snort, snore, and drool. They're also quite clumsy and lazy. But they're always happy to give you a big, wet kiss.
